Delen via


Sessievariabelen blijven niet behouden tussen aanvragen nadat u De beveiligingspatch van Internet Explorer hebt geïnstalleerd

Waarschuwing

De buiten gebruik gestelde, niet meer ondersteunde Internet Explorer 11-desktoptoepassing is permanent uitgeschakeld via een Microsoft Edge-update op bepaalde versies van Windows 10. Zie Veelgestelde vragen over buitengebruikstelling van bureaublad-apps in Internet Explorer 11 voor meer informatie.

Dit artikel bevat methoden voor het oplossen van het probleem van ontbrekende sessievariabelen in Internet Explorer.

Oorspronkelijke productversie: Internet Explorer 5.5, Internet Explorer 6.0
Oorspronkelijk KB-nummer: 316112

Symptomen

Nadat u de beveiligingspatch voor Microsoft Internet Explorer 5.5 of 6.0 hebt geïnstalleerd, kunnen de volgende problemen optreden:

  • Sessievariabelen gaan verloren.
  • Sessiestatus wordt niet onderhouden tussen aanvragen.
  • Cookies worden niet ingesteld op het clientsysteem.

Notitie

Deze problemen kunnen ook optreden nadat u een recentere patch hebt geïnstalleerd.

Oorzaak

Beveiligingspatch voorkomt dat servers met een onjuiste naamsyntaxis cookiesnamen instellen. Domeinen die cookies gebruiken, mogen alleen alfanumerieke tekens ("-" of ".") gebruiken in de domeinnaam en de servernaam. Internet Explorer blokkeert cookies van een server als de servernaam andere tekens bevat, zoals een onderstrepingsteken ("_").

Omdat ASP-sessiestatus en sessievariabelen afhankelijk zijn van cookies om te functioneren, kan ASP de sessiestatus tussen aanvragen niet onderhouden als cookies niet op de client kunnen worden ingesteld.

Dit probleem kan ook worden veroorzaakt door een onjuiste naamsyntaxis in een hostheader.

Oplossing

Gebruik een van de volgende methoden om dit probleem te omzeilen:

  • Wijzig de naam van de domeinnaam en de servernaam en gebruik alleen alfanumerieke tekens.
  • Blader naar de server met behulp van het IP-adres (Internet Protocol) in plaats van de naam van het domein/de server.

Notitie

Mogelijk moet u de CONFIGURATIE van Microsoft Internet Information Server (IIS) wijzigen nadat u de naam van een server hebt gewijzigd. Zie de sectie Verwijzingen voor meer informatie.

Status

Dit is zo ontworpen.

Naslaginformatie

Zie DOMEINNAMEN - IMPLEMENTATIE en SPECIFICATIE voor meer informatie over de RFC 883-specificaties.